Forest of Death Maze
Personally this one was the most frustrating - finding the right entrance gave me a run for my money. And yes, because of the so many possiblities of entrances that lead you straight up in the wrong direction, I'd say this is the longest/most frustrating one.
But yet, once you find the entrance it is quite simple, and straight-forward, although decently long.
Go north until you reach the maze. Then go east, and slightly downward. You should reach a pond. Now, when going northeast earlier you may have come across an opening in the maze north of the pond. Go in that opening, and it should lead you to the end.
CLAN/TERRITORY MAZES
There is truly only one major maze, and that is the lovely one that can be found in ShadowClan territory.
ShadowClan Territory Maze
Start from the entrance where you enter ShadowClan from RiverClan's borders. Go north, and once you arrive at the maze, go east. You should easily come across an opening, and although at first it may seem straight-forward, beware. It is rather long, and at one specific time quite confusing. Stay on your path - do not stray away into the "center" of the maze (you may come across the opening to the center at the end of your first loop) as it will only waste time. Now, if you stay on this path, (and go through another curved "loop" or two) you may find that you've hit a dead end! No worries- just back your way out and go to the fork. Like me, you may not notice it is a fork, but go upwards instead of going straight this time. Now, you're on the right track. (;
